Deputy Shoots Neighbor’s Dog

FetchYourNews has received information regarding an incident involving an off duty Pickens County Deputy that shot his neighbor’s dog. FYN spoke with Kris Stancil of the Pickens County Sheriff’s office that confirmed there was an incident involving an off duty deputy shooting a neighbor’s dog. Stancil told us,

“We have our internal investigation active at this time and Sheriff Craig has asked the District Attorney’s office to review the report as well to determine if they see need for further course of action. Until the internal investigation is completed we are not issuing any additional statements regarding the details though.”

The deputy is on paid administrative leave at this time. His name will be released on completion of internal investigation. Stancil also confirmed that this was not involving an agency issued weapon. FYN has also talked with the District Attorney’s Office that confirmed they will be conducting an independent investigation. FYN will continue to update as more information becomes available.
